5 J an 2 00 0 LATTICES AND PARAMETER REDUCTION IN DIVISION ALGEBRAS

Let k be an algebraically closed field of characteristic 0 and let D be a division algebra whose center F contains k. We shall say that D can be reduced to r parameters if we can write D ≃ D0 ⊗F 0 F , where D0 is a division algebra, the center F0 of D0 contains k and trdeg k (F0) = r. We show that every division algebra of odd degree n ≥ 5 can be reduced to ≤ 1 2 (n − 1)(n − 2) parameters. Moreover, every crossed product division algebra of degree n ≥ 4 can be reduced to ≤ (⌊log 2 (n)⌋ − 1)n + 1 parameters. Our proofs of these results rely on lattice-theoretic techniques.
